Biography

    • Beetlejuice was born on June 2, 1968 in Browns Mills, New Jersey, USA. He is an actor, known for Bubble Boy (2001), Scary Movie 2 (2001) and WCW Monday Nitro (1995).

Trivia

  • Is nicknamed Beetlejuice because his head is much smaller than his body, resembling Michael Keaton's character after his head gets shrunk by the Witch Doctor in the waiting room. This nickname was not created by Howard Stern or anyone on his show. He had this nickname when he was part of a Dwarf Tossing act, which is how he got on the show.
  • Has become the most popular member of The Howard Stern Show Wack Pack, and recorded "The Beetlejuice Song," his first venture into music after attempts at an acting career and stand-up comedy, for the show in 2005. The song has become very popular with Stern and his fans, and is played on an near-daily basis on his show. The popular rock group Staind liked the song so much they recorded a cover and often perform it live.
  • Suffers from microcephaly, an abnormally small head and brain. In his case, this is accompanied by mental retardation and small stature (4' 3"), though he does not have the disproportionate limb size associated with dwarfism.
  • Was a Professional Wrestler.
  • Frequent guest on Howard Stern's radio show.
